Understanding Skoda Key Types
Before diving into the key programming process, it is essential to understand the kinds of keys that Skoda Octavia Replacement Key Cost automobiles generally use:
Key TypeDescriptionTransponder KeyConsists of a microchip that interacts with the car's immobilizer system.Remote Key FobEnables keyless entry and ignition start; often features transponder capabilities.Smart KeyEnables passive entry/ignition; the key does not need to be placed into the ignition.Conventional KeyOlder models may have a basic mechanical key without electronic elements.The Key Programming Process1. Here's a simplified process for programming a Skoda key utilizing an OBDII scanner. This procedure might differ based on the particular design:
Step 1: Insert the New Key
Place the new key into the ignition of the Skoda vehicle. Make sure that all doors are closed and the lorry is in a safe area.
Step 2: Connect the OBDII Scanner
Plug the OBDII scanner into the lorry's diagnostic port, generally located under the control panel. Turn the ignition on (without beginning the engine).
Step 3: Access Key Programming Menu
Using the scanner, navigate to the key programming mode. The user interface varies by scanner, so follow the on-screen triggers.
Step 4: Begin Programming Process
Select the alternative to add or set a new key. The scanner will communicate with the immobilizer system. Follow the instructions as prompted by the scanner.
Step 5: Test the New Key
After programming, test the new key to ensure it begins the lorry and operates all remote functions.

Can any locksmith professional program my Skoda Octavia Key keys?
Not all locksmiths are geared up with the required tools or knowledge to program Skoda keys. It is advisable to seek advice from a locksmith who focuses on automobile key programming.
2. Just how much does it cost to configure a Skoda key at a dealership?
Costs vary depending upon the dealer and the design of the Skoda, however expect costs to vary from ₤ 50 to ₤ 300.
3. Is it possible to configure a key myself?
Yes, it is possible to DIY program a key if you have the right tools and follow the essential steps thoroughly. Nevertheless, beware as mistakes might result in additional costs.
4. What should I do if I lose all my keys?
If all keys are lost, a car dealership or a specialized locksmith professional will be needed to generate a new key, as it includes resetting the car's transponder and immobilizer system.
5. Will programming a new key impact my existing keys?
No, programming a new key typically does not impact existing keys. Each set key is signed up as a different key within the lorry's immobilizer system.
